Data Center and AI infrastructure is scaling faster than water certainty. In many locations, cooling water availability, permitting, discharge sensitivity, and community acceptance are becoming as strategic as power, land, and chips.

 

HyperSolved brings Gradiant’s treatment technologies, CURE Chemicals, SmartOps AI, and liquid concentration expertise into one end-to-end cooling water solution, helping operators reduce freshwater dependence, protect uptime, and fast-track deployment.

Containerized for speed and variable demand

For fast-moving builds, HyperSolved can be deployed in containerized configurations that provide ready-to-go treatment capacity while the permanent facility is being built and commissioned, or during seasonal demand increases.

Permanent infrastructure for long-term performance

As the site moves into long-term operation, Gradiant can deliver a fully integrated permanent cooling water system engineered for steady-state performance and long-term operating confidence.

COUNTER FLOW REVERSE OSMOSIS

CFRO enables ultra-high water recovery and brine concentration, minimizing liquid discharge, reducing waste volumes, and lowering disposal costs for data center operations.

CARRIER GAS EXTRACTION

Carrier Gas Extraction uses thermal evaporation to concentrate brine, recover water, and minimize liquid discharge and waste in data center operations.
